Nicholas De Beauchamp 1090–1129 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: 1090
Birth Location: Elmley Castle, Elmley, Worcestershire, England
Death Date: 1129
Death Location: Worcester, Worcestershire, England
Father: Hugh Beauchamp
Mother: Matilda Taillebois
Spouse(s): Emmeline Despencer
Children(s): Emma Beauchamp
The story of Nicholas De Beauchamp began in 1090 in Elmley Castle, Elmley, Worcestershire, England. Nicholas De Beauchamp married Emmeline Le Despencer, and had children including Emma De Beauchamp. Nicholas De Beauchamp passed away in 1129 in Worcester, Worcestershire, England.
